diff options
author | jeff <jeff@FreeBSD.org> | 2005-03-28 13:39:16 +0000 |
---|---|---|
committer | jeff <jeff@FreeBSD.org> | 2005-03-28 13:39:16 +0000 |
commit | d673a4826633faadb96b1af1bb89da1e0a2d8db0 (patch) | |
tree | c8f407790ce3e21fd569d53180dc1c77c6b3372e /sys/fs/ntfs | |
parent | c4f7e758965ef1d0d15b468f53147e828a0abd70 (diff) | |
download | FreeBSD-src-d673a4826633faadb96b1af1bb89da1e0a2d8db0.zip FreeBSD-src-d673a4826633faadb96b1af1bb89da1e0a2d8db0.tar.gz |
- Don't panic if we can't lock a child in lookup, return an error instead.
- Only unlock the directory if this is a DOTDOT lookup. Previously this
code could have deadlocked if there was a DOTDOT lookup with LOCKPARENT
set and another thread was locking the other way up the tree.
Sponsored by: Isilon Systems, Inc.
Diffstat (limited to 'sys/fs/ntfs')
0 files changed, 0 insertions, 0 deletions